Top gear finished with no plans to bring it back. Tiff - possibly desperate for work - started with CH5 on contract for 5th Gear. Clarkson had other sources of income - journalism etc. So when the new series was planned for BBC 2 - probably by a new head of department, Tiff wasn't free to join them - if indeed he was asked.
